Transaction efa663a11958b1b992974d6d5ded1977083f4af5cc146c30f38984de2fe6bc55
1 Input
1 Output
-
efa663a11958b1b992974d6d5ded1977083f4af5cc146c30f38984de2fe6bc55:0
- value
- 258586
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b18be6fe537bc5fda2532329a3f5b82142908e45 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HBnCYB3CTCYcGxCWmaN4bdjoSxDm28cZ5